I am having a heck of a time setting up a simple network to share files amongst 2 XP machines connected through my router. I have ran the Network Setup Wizard , turned off my firewall and have ensured that both machines are in the same workgroup. All accounts on both machines are also password protected, but neither machines show up in "My Network Places."
What else is there to do?
